Logan is a 2017 American superhero film starring Hugh Jackman as the titular character. It is the tenth film in the X-Men film series and the third and final installment in the Wolverine trilogy following X-Men Origins: Wolverine (2009) and The Wolverine (2013).

Does Logan have adamantium teeth?

since his entire skeleton is coated with it, does he have adamantium teeth too? No. Wolverine's teeth have been shown many times and they are not silver. Seemingly, the process only covered his major bones, the outcrops like his teeth, and the bones of his inner ear would seemingly be excempt.

How many sunglasses are lost at Disney?

According to Disney, 210 pairs of sunglasses are turned into Magic Kingdom's Lost and Found every day making them one super-popular item to misplace! And Disney estimates that since Walt Disney World opened in 1971, they've taken in over 1.65 million pairs of missing sunglasses! But that's not all!

Can Disney face characters have tattoos?

Visible tattoos are now allowed on Disney workers as long as they are not on the face, head or neck and no larger than a hand. They also can't contain offensive language, symbols or nudity.

Do gamers get red eyes?

Video games can cause eye irritation and dryness, especially if you play for a long time without taking breaks. You may blink less frequently while absorbed in a video game or other screen use. 7 Not blinking enough can affect the flow of tears, and can lead to red, dry, and irritated eyes.

What are gamer eyes?

Gamer Eye Syndrome is a group of similar eye conditions most commonly caused by excessive screen time without breaks. It's also been referred to as “Computer Vision Syndrome”, and leads to many different symptoms, like: Blurred vision. Muscle fatigue. Dry eyes.
